Are you a new lab user? Then you have to follow a three-step process to use the lab.

1. Project application
To get access to the lab facilities, please apply by using the following form. The form will be read and evaluated by the lab manager and you will then be contacted to schedule an introduction and training meeting.
2. Introduction and training
At the one-on-one visit with the lab manager, you will get a tour of the lab, get familiarized with the lab’s routines and code of conduct, and learn how to handle the lab equipment you are interested in using for your research. To get an overview of the lab's rooms and equipment, see Rooms and equipment. After successful training, you will get permission to use the lab equipment independently, book lab rooms, and will get granted access to the lab rooms using your student, employee or guest card.
3. Booking of rooms
The three testing rooms of the lab (Video studio, Eye-tracking room, EEG room) can be booked via the Outlook calendar system of the University of Oslo. You can find more information here: Booking rooms.
